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Revert out updates and pins many of the jobs to Ubuntu 22.04 #35635

Merged
merged 4 commits into from
Oct 11, 2024

Conversation

dianakhuang
Copy link
Contributor

@dianakhuang dianakhuang commented Oct 10, 2024

Reverts #35634 in its entirely.

This is breaking on deploy with the complaint: AssertionError: Internal issue: Candidate is not for this requirement lxml[html-clean,html-clean] vs lxml[html-clean]

This PR also pins several jobs that install Python dependencies use Ubuntu 22.04 instead of ubuntu-latest. This is partially a revert/backout of #35450 . See ff91669 for the pinned jobs.

@dianakhuang dianakhuang force-pushed the revert-35634-diana/fix-mongo-ci branch 2 times, most recently from a4ea891 to ff91669 Compare October 10, 2024 20:54
@dianakhuang dianakhuang changed the title Revert "feat: use jammy repositories to install mongo for testing and unpin lxml and xmlsec." Revert out updates and pins many of the jobs to Ubuntu 22.04 Oct 10, 2024
@dianakhuang dianakhuang enabled auto-merge (rebase) October 10, 2024 21:18
auto-merge was automatically disabled October 11, 2024 13:49

Pull request was closed

@dianakhuang dianakhuang reopened this Oct 11, 2024
dianakhuang and others added 3 commits October 11, 2024 09:57
Using Ubuntu 24.04 breaks Mongo installation
and some thing involving lxml/xmlsec. We are
going to pin this until we're ready to upgrade both.
@dianakhuang dianakhuang enabled auto-merge (rebase) October 11, 2024 14:54
@dianakhuang dianakhuang merged commit 0cc9dee into master Oct 11, 2024
48 checks passed
@dianakhuang dianakhuang deleted the revert-35634-diana/fix-mongo-ci branch October 11, 2024 14:58
@edx-pipeline-bot
Copy link
Contributor

2U Release Notice: This PR has been deployed to the edX staging environment in preparation for a release to production.

@edx-pipeline-bot
Copy link
Contributor

2U Release Notice: This PR has been deployed to the edX production environment.

1 similar comment
@edx-pipeline-bot
Copy link
Contributor

2U Release Notice: This PR has been deployed to the edX production environment.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

4 participants